Cheddington to Sowerby Bridge by train

A train trip from Cheddington to Sowerby Bridge takes about 4hrs 46 mins on average, covering roughly 138 miles (222 kilometres). With around 18 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£46.10,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Cheddington to Sowerby Bridge start from as little as £46.10

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Cheddington to Sowerby Bridge start from £70.00 one way, or £100.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Cheddington to Sowerby Bridge are available for £172.90 one way, or £345.80 return

Everything you need to know about Cheddington Station

Welcome to Cheddington Station!

Nestled in the charming village of Cheddington, Buckinghamshire, Cheddington Station might just be your gateway to both bustling cities and tranquil countryside escapes. Whether you are planning to commute for work, explore new places or perhaps just the occasional weekend getaway, Cheddington provides a solid starting point with straightforward links and essential services.

Facilities and Amenities

Although Cheddington Station does not feature a ticket office, passengers can easily purchase and collect tickets via the accessible ticket machines located in the Booking Hall entrance. For those with hearing impairments, induction loops facilitate communication. The station has been accredited by the Secure Station Scheme, ensuring a safe environment for all its commuters.

However, it is notable that Cheddington lacks some amenities that larger stations might offer. There are no public restrooms or baby changing facilities, and though there's no waiting room, seating is available on platforms for anyone needing to take a break before their train. Parking your bicycle is no issue here, with 42 spaces for cycle storage that are well-sheltered.

Accessibility Features

For travelers with mobility needs, Cheddington Station presents a mixed bag. While there is no step-free access to the platforms, there are accessible ticket machines, and ramps are available for train access. There are also 2 dedicated parking spaces for those with disabilities, making it somewhat easier for those arriving by car. For assistance boarding a train, wait at the platform and a conductor will be on hand to help. Do note, the station does not have staff help available.

Good to Know

Interestingly, Cheddington Station is part of the West Coast Main Line and has served passengers since 1838. As such, it holds a heritage appeal while continuing to provide for the needs of modern commuters. If you're planning a visit, remember that ticket machines, ATMs or currency exchange facilities are not available on-site, so plan ahead.

Everything you need to know about Sowerby Bridge Station

Welcome to Sowerby Bridge Train Station

Sowerby Bridge Train Station, nestled in the heart of West Yorkshire, holds notable charm and utility for both locals and travelers passing through the scenic region. At first glance, it may seem like a humble stopping point, but with a closer look, you'll uncover its multifaceted character and its links to broader destinations. Being part of the Northern Railway network, this station offers ticket machines instead of a traditional ticket office, ensuring quick and easy access to tickets for those in need of last-minute purchases or collections. Whether you’re planning a trip or commuting daily, Sowerby Bridge is a practical choice with its step-free, scooter-friendly design catering to all, including those with mobility needs.

Facilities and Accessibility

While Sowerby Bridge Station lacks staffing and a ticket office, the conveniences it does offer reflect a keen adaptation to modern travel necessities. There are ticket machines allowing for both purchasing new tickets and collecting those bought online, although note that these machines are not accessible. With CCTV security and induction loops, your safety and assistance needs are on the station's radar. With free parking, including 56 spaces available 24/7, arriving at the station is hassle-free for those driving, although accessible spaces are currently absent.

For those reliant on digital connectivity, be aware there is no public Wi-Fi. However, you can make use of payphones, ensuring you stay in touch the old-school way if needed. Bicycle lockers are present for cyclists, providing safe spaces to store and secure your bike.

Onward Travel and Connectivity

When you disembark at Sowerby Bridge, stepping off the train isn’t the end of your journey. The station integrates with various transport modes to extend your travel options. The presence of a rail replacement service, detailed information on taxis through Cab4You, and supplemental bus services ensures you're well-connected, though be mindful that bus stops here see relatively limited service. Those looking to plan onward travel would do well to contact Busline at 0871 200 2233 for precise bus schedule details.
